Given Input numbers are 267, 636, 21, 245
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 267
List of positive integer divisors of 267 that divides 267 without a remainder.
1, 3, 89, 267
Divisors of 636
List of positive integer divisors of 636 that divides 636 without a remainder.
1, 2, 3, 4, 6, 12, 53, 106, 159, 212, 318, 636
Divisors of 21
List of positive integer divisors of 21 that divides 21 without a remainder.
1, 3, 7, 21
Divisors of 245
List of positive integer divisors of 245 that divides 245 without a remainder.
1, 5, 7, 35, 49, 245
Greatest Common Divisior
We found the divisors of 267, 636, 21, 245 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 267, 636, 21, 245 is 1.
Therefore, GCD of numbers 267, 636, 21, 245 is 1
Given Input Data is 267, 636, 21, 245
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 267 is 3 x 89
Prime Factorization of 636 is 2 x 2 x 3 x 53
Prime Factorization of 21 is 3 x 7
Prime Factorization of 245 is 5 x 7 x 7
The above numbers do not have any common prime factor. So GCD is 1
